About Ute Essner
Ute Essner is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Physiology, Neurology and Immunology, having authored 21 papers that have together received 333 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Multiple Sclerosis Research Studies (8 papers), Pain Mechanisms and Treatments (5 papers), Botulinum Toxin and Related Neurological Disorders (5 papers), Toxin Mechanisms and Immunotoxins (4 papers), Cannabis and Cannabinoid Research (4 papers), Musculoskeletal pain and rehabilitation (3 papers), Healthcare and Venom Research (2 papers) and Fibromyalgia and Chronic Fatigue Syndrome Research (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pharmacology (216 citations), Toxicology (28 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(87 citations), Neurology (68 citations) and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ience (43 citations). Ute Essner has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Spain and United States. Frequent co-authors include Michael A. Ueberall, Gerhard Mueller-Schwefe, Carlos Vila, Arnd Lentschat, M. Marinelli, Michael A. Überall, T. Henze, R. Maleßa, Uwe K. Zettl and Peter Flachenecker.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Pain Research, Current Medical Research and Opinion, Pain Medicine, Multiple Sclerosis and Related Disorders and Acta Neurologica Scandinavica.
